Mint Velvet is a multichannel women’s fashion retailer launched by the former senior team at fashion brand Principles in 2009. Pitched to fill a gap for affordable fashion for the 30-something market, “relaxed glamour” stands at the heart of its ethos. Mint Velvet designs its entire collection in house in largely neutral tones and high-quality embellishments. The retailer also introduced a sub-brand Hygge, which offers loungewear and homewares. In 2018, it introduced a girlswear range, Mintie, which is sold online and at John Lewis stores, as the retailer attempts to become a lifestyle brand. Mint Velvet previously relied primarily on department store concessions, but since the collapse of House of Fraser has ramped up its boutique offerings. It operates a number of standalone and concessions stalls in international markets, including Dubai, Singapore and the Netherlands. It also has dedicated websites for European countries including France, Germany, the Netherlands, Spain and Switzerland.
